Govt Plans to Bring Madrassas Under State Control

8th January, 2021 · admin

Tolo News: The Ministry of Interior Affairs says the government plans to take control of a network of over 5,000 madrassas as part of a drive to mainstream religious schools by putting them under the control of the state. “It will be a good move if they operate under the control of the government. This helps to prevent registration of any Pakistani or a foreign national to deceive our people in madrassas,” said Mohammad Sadiq, a resident of Kabul. Click here to read more (external link).
